The Significance of Field of View in Gaming
Field of view refers to the angular extent within which objects can be seen and perceived by the player. It directly affects spatial awareness, navigation, and overall immersion in the game world. An optimal FoV setting allows players to maintain situational awareness, react quicker to threats, and enjoy a more seamless gaming experience.
- The higher the FoV setting, the greater the area visible to the player, enhancing spatial awareness.
- A lower FoV setting may create a more claustrophobic atmosphere but can lead to decreased spatial awareness.

Dynamic vs Static FoV Settings
When it comes to implementing FoV settings, players have two primary options: dynamic and static. Each has its pros and cons, which are essential to consider when deciding on the best approach for your gameplay style.
- Dynamic FoV Settings: These allow the FoV to adjust in real-time based on the player’s movement speed or other factors. Dynamic settings can make gameplay feel more responsive and immersive, but may also lead to inconsistencies in player movement.
- Static FoV Settings: These maintain a fixed FoV regardless of movement speed or other factors. Static settings can provide a more stable and predictable gameplay experience but may feel less responsive or immersive compared to dynamic settings.
Ultimately, the choice between dynamic and static FoV settings will depend on your personal preferences and the type of gameplay you’re aiming for.
